From 20 to 22 October 2023, the Fabbrica del Vapore in Milan puts the spotlight on sculpture: in fact, Milano Scultura returns for its seventh edition, the only Italian fair exclusively dedicated to the plastic arts. With a parterre of around 40 artists and galleries , the new edition of the event on the one hand underlines its hybrid identity, between art fair and exhibition event with a strong curatorial profile, on the other it sinks its roots more and more in the Lombard capital through a series of initiatives that make the relationship with the city and with those who live in it. The exhibition, under the direction of Ilaria Centola and with the curatorship of Valerio Dehò, is organized under the patronage of the Municipality of Milan and is proposed as a cultural hub, not only for artists and galleries – therefore for insiders – but also for a more heterogeneous public who can approach sculpture through an event far from the exclusivity that often characterizes the contemporary artistic world.


This path of approach and openness to the public is expressed, for example, in the organization of a public program, one of the novelties of this year, which through a cycle of talks brings together industry experts and visitors: journalists, curators, academic professors and exponents of the world of culture, moderated by the directors Ilaria Centola and Valerio Dehò, discuss the themes of sculpture, but also - more generally - those relating to the protection, conservation and enhancement of the heritage, being the sculpture among the languages most present in the field of public art.
